Types of Dog Car Fans
When it comes to dog car fans, there are several types to consider, each with its unique advantages and disadvantages. Battery-powered fans are a popular choice, as they are portable, easy to use, and require minimal installation. Electric fans, on the other hand, provide more powerful airflow but often require a 12V power outlet. Solar-powered fans are an eco-friendly option, harnessing the sun’s energy to keep your dog cool. It’s essential to consider your dog’s specific needs, as well as your car’s power capabilities, when selecting a dog car fan.
Fan Type | Pros | Cons |
---|---|---|
Battery-Powered | Portable, easy to use, minimal installation | Limited battery life, may not be as powerful |
Electric | More powerful airflow, adjustable speed settings | Requires 12V power outlet, may be noisy |
Solar-Powered | Eco-friendly, harnesses sun's energy, low maintenance | Dependent on sunlight, may not be as effective on cloudy days |

Tips for Choosing the Right Dog Car Fan
When selecting a dog car fan, consider factors such as airflow, noise level, and durability. Look for fans with adjustable speed settings, as this will allow you to customize the airflow to your dog’s specific needs. Additionally, consider the fan’s power source and ensure it’s compatible with your car’s power capabilities. A good dog car fan should be able to provide a gentle breeze on low settings and a more powerful airflow on high settings.
Tips for Installing and Maintaining Your Dog Car Fan
Proper installation and maintenance of your dog car fan are crucial for optimal performance. Ensure the fan is securely fastened to the car seat or dashboard to prevent it from falling or being damaged. Regularly clean the fan blades and filter to prevent dust buildup and maintain airflow. It’s also essential to monitor your dog’s behavior and adjust the fan settings accordingly to ensure their comfort and safety.

Can I leave my dog unattended in the car with a dog car fan?
+No, it's never recommended to leave your dog unattended in a car, even with a dog car fan. Dogs can quickly become overheated or experience other health issues, and it's essential to monitor their behavior and adjust the fan settings accordingly. Always prioritize your dog's safety and well-being.
How often should I clean my dog car fan?
+Regularly cleaning your dog car fan is essential to maintain airflow and prevent dust buildup. Clean the fan blades and filter every 1-2 weeks, or as needed. This will ensure your dog car fan continues to provide a cool and comfortable breeze for your furry friend.
